Causes of Slip and Fall Accidents

Slip and fall accidents involve a victim slipping or tripping and landing badly, injuring one or more parts of their body.

Slip and fall accidents can occur inside or outside.

Some of the most common causes of slip and fall accidents include:

  • Wet floors
  • Loose carpeting or rugs
  • Unmarked changes in elevation
  • Icy or slick walkways or steps
  • Inadequate lighting
  • Cracked or uneven pavement
  • Broken or defective handrails

Premises Liability Law in Connecticut

Most slip and fall cases in Connecticut involve premises liability law. Lawsuits involving premises liability hold the liable party responsible for the accident and resulting injuries.

Property owners and occupiers generally have a duty of care to keep their property safe. However, an owner’s responsibility depends on the visitor’s legal status at the time they were on the property.

Individuals injured on someone’s property typically fall into one of three categories: invitee, licensee, or trespasser.

An invitee is an individual invited onto the property for business or another similar purpose. For example, patrons visiting department stores or grocery stores are invitees.

A licensee is an individual who enters another person’s property with their permission or consent. A person visiting their friend’s home and a plumber entering a customer’s apartment are examples of licensees.

Invitees and licensees have legal protection, as property owners must keep their premises safe and these individuals free from harm.

Trespassers do not have the same rights as invitees and licensees because they are not legally entitled to be on the premises.

Suppose you were an invitee or licensee and suffered a slip and fall. You may be able to take legal action and pursue financial recovery for your injuries.

Damages for Slip and Fall Cases in Connecticut

If you sustained injuries and suffered losses due to a slip and fall, damages can provide financial relief. Whether you suffer tangible or intangible losses, compensation can benefit you.

Damages for slip and fall accidents can include:

  • Past and future medical costs
  • Lost wages
  • Loss of earning capacity
  • Pain and suffering
  • Emotional distress

It’s important to note that Connecticut follows the comparative fault rule, which means that shared fault may impact your recovery. For example, if you’re 20 percent at fault for your accident, you’d likely receive 80 percent of your total settlement amount.

How Long Do I Have to File a Slip and Fall Lawsuit?

In Connecticut, the statute of limitations for slip and fall cases is two years from the date of the accident.
